Cette PR sépare TopModel.Generator en plusieurs projets C# : un projet Core, un projet par ensemble de générateurs (C#, Java, Sql, Javascript et Translation), et le projet final qui rassemble les autres.
C'est la première étape de modularisation/"pluginification" de modgen, qui pour l'instant n'a aucun impact sur l'utilisation de l'outil. Dans un futur proche, il devrait être possible d'ajouter des générateurs personnalisés grâce au travail réalisé dans cette PR (on est encore loin de la vision portée par #189 mais on s'en approche un peu).
Cette PR fusionne la config des deux générateurs SQL (proceduralSql et ssdt) dans une unique config sql qui contient une section commune (avec les paramètres communs à tous les générateurs + targetDBMS) et deux sections procedural et ssdt.
Cette PR sépare TopModel.Generator en plusieurs projets C# : un projet
Core
, un projet par ensemble de générateurs (C#, Java, Sql, Javascript et Translation), et le projet final qui rassemble les autres.C'est la première étape de modularisation/"pluginification" de modgen, qui pour l'instant n'a aucun impact sur l'utilisation de l'outil. Dans un futur proche, il devrait être possible d'ajouter des générateurs personnalisés grâce au travail réalisé dans cette PR (on est encore loin de la vision portée par #189 mais on s'en approche un peu).
Cette PR fusionne la config des deux générateurs SQL (
proceduralSql
etssdt
) dans une unique configsql
qui contient une section commune (avec les paramètres communs à tous les générateurs +targetDBMS
) et deux sectionsprocedural
etssdt
.